LXXXVI annorum historia.
First Edition. Greek text with Latin translation by Hieronymus Wolf. Printer's woodcut device of Arion riding the dolphin and playing his harp. Two volumes in one.
Touch discolored. 18th-century calf-backed marbled boards, upper cover detached, rubbed and worn. FOlio.
Basle: Joannes Oporinus 1557
A work of 12th-century Byzantine history, that is, an account of the Eastern Roman Empire, commencing with an account of the 1204 sack of Constantinople during the Fourth Crusade.
